Puppet Class: psick::java

Defined in:
manifests/java.pp

Overview

This class manages JAVA installation By default it installs both the OpenJDK JRE and JDK packages.

Parameters:

  • openjdk_jdk_ensure (Enum['present','absent']) (defaults to: 'present')

    Define if to install OpenJDK JDK

  • openjdk_jre_ensure (Enum['present','absent']) (defaults to: 'present')

    Define if to install OpenJDK JRE



7
8
9
10
11
12
13
14
15
16
17
# File 'manifests/java.pp', line 7

class psick::java (
  Enum['present','absent'] $openjdk_jdk_ensure = 'present',
  Enum['present','absent'] $openjdk_jre_ensure = 'present',
) {
  tp::install { 'openjdk-jdk':
    ensure => $openjdk_jdk_ensure,
  }
  tp::install { 'openjdk-jre':
    ensure => $openjdk_jre_ensure,
  }
}